系统调用与一般过程调用是不同的,下列对它们的调用程序和被调用程序的描述中,哪一个是正确的?()
第1题:
下面是关于过程调用和宏调用的叙述,其中( )是正确的。
A.程序执行的方法相同,都是调用预先编制的程序代码段
B.过程调用比宏调用方便、灵活,应用更广泛
C.宏调用比过程调用执行速度快,但占用较大的内存空间
D.过程调用比宏调用速度快,但占用较大的内存空间
第2题:
A.过程调用和系统调用的调用程序和被调用程序均位于核心态
B.过程调用和系统调用的调用程序和被调用程序均位于用户态
C.过程调用时调用程序位于用户态,被调用程序位于核心态
D.系统调用时调用程序位于用户态,被调用程序位于核心态
第3题:
第4题:
对程序段N50 M98 P15 L2描述正确的有()(FANUC系统、华中系统)。
第5题:
系统调用的调用过程是通过用户程序,运行在用户态,而被调用的过程是运行在核心态下。
第6题:
子程序嵌套是指( )(SIEMENS系统)。
第7题:
下列关于子程序的叙述,不正确的是()。
第8题:
编写程序时通常会使用过程调用和系统调用,下列选项中,系统调用不能实现的功能是()
第9题:
下面()描述属于子程序嵌套调用。
第10题:
来宾态
核心态
访问态
用户态
第11题:
系统初始化之后,ARM处理器只能工作在一种状态,不存在互相调用
只要遵循一定调用的规则,Thumb子程序和ARM子程序就可以互相调用
只要遵循一定调用的规则,仅能Thumb子程序调用ARM子程序
只要遵循一定调用的规则,仅能ARM子程序调用Thumb子程序
第12题:
值调用和引用调用
参数调用和无参调用
过程调用和函数调用
常量调用和变量调用
第13题:
关于内存变量的调用,下列说法正确的是
A)局部变量能被本层模块和下层模块程序调用
B)私有变量能被本层模块和下层模块程序调用
C)局部变量不能被本层模块程序调用
D)私有变量只能被本层模块程序调用
第14题:
编写程序时通常会使用过程调用和系统调用,下列选项中,系统调用不能实现的功能是
A.从当前程序跳转到调用程序
B.调用程序多次嵌套与递归
C.调用程序一般与当前程序有关
D.调用结束后返回原程序
第15题:
系统调用的调用过程是通过用户程序,运行在用户态,而被调用的过程是运行在核心态下。
A对
B错
第16题:
UNIX系统中,用户程序可以通过系统调用进入核心态,运行系统调用后,又返回()
第17题:
事件过程只能由系统调用,在程序中不能直接调用。
第18题:
调用子程序的指令格式是M98P○○○○□□□□,其中P后的○和□分别表示()。
第19题:
对程序段N50M98P15L2描述正确的有()(FANUC系统、华中系统)。
第20题:
子程序嵌套是指()(FANUC系统、华中系统)。
第21题:
程序设计中,调用过程的参数传递有两种:()
第22题:
对
错
第23题:
某程序调用子程序
某程序调用子程序1,子程序又调用了子程序2。
某程序调用一个或多个子程序
某程序调用了两个子程序